What Is This Job?

A window cleaner keeps windows and glass surfaces clean. The work includes cleaning both the inside and outside of buildings. Clean windows help homes, offices, and commercial buildings look bright and professional.

This job is mostly done outdoors. Some work takes place at high places using ropes or safety equipment. Because of this, workers must follow safety rules at all times.

If you enjoy physical work, working outside, and seeing clear results from your efforts, this job may be a good choice.

Safety Tips

  • Always wear the required safety equipment.
  • Follow height safety procedures.
  • Inspect ropes and tools before use.
  • Never rush while working at heights.
  • Report damaged equipment immediately.
